Following the publication of DIN ISO 17927-1 and DIN ISO 17927-2, DIN 29595 should no longer be applied to new designs, but can still be considered as agreed upon when it is mentioned or referenced to in specifications, such as drawings. Historical standards such as DIN 29595:2007-04 may still be applied - unless legally prohibited - if contractual partners have agreed to do so, for instance to source spare parts for existing products or to ensure the continued operation of existing systems. National Annex NA provides an explanation of the context and information on the continued operation of existing aircrafts and spacecrafts and their components using DIN 29595. This document specifies the requirements for fusion welding of aerospace hardware. It is to be used in conjunction with the design/engineering authority's design documents or their accepted data. The responsible national standardization committee is Working Committee NA 092-00-17 AA "Schweißen im Luft- und Raumfahrzeugbau (DVS AG A 9)" ("Welding in aerospace (DVS AG A 9)") at DIN Standards Committee Welding and allied processes (NAS).
This document replaces DIN 29595:2007-04 .
